While there are clear differences between these two, it is also difficult to argue that these two are not very similar. Both are attempts from the French and the Germans to make “the people’s car: a cheap, super efficient, and easy-to-repair vehicle for the masses. The Citroen gets bonus points for being less expensive and slightly easier to repair, while the beetle gets all the credit for style, reliability, and power.
